Everything is baroque and all the colors saturated. It is funny and sad.
There is a lovable role of Amélie Poulain which took Audrey Tautou to the fame.
You must pay attention to the details, even when it is very difficult to notice all what is happening in the sides of the story.
Finally, a intense and naive love story. Old fashioned way.
It is absolutely recommended for designers and illustrators and artists in general just because it is insanely beautiful.
